Change Apple Id and VPP licenses

Occasional Contributor

I have a strange behaviour. I have a user that have a VPP app deployed, if that user enroll a device with a different Apple Id the app does not install. Its the same if the user do a factory reset an the same device.
Is it not supported to change Apple Id? To me that would just consume an additional license for the app.

Interesting, switched back to the first Apple Id again, the app installs almost immediately